A vulnerability in the Linux kernel's NFS server (nfsd) causes a resource leak when an inter-server COPY operation setup fails. Specifically, the function nfsd4_setup_inter_ssc() failure leads to a direct return that bypasses cleanup code, resulting in leaked nfsd_file objects which hold references to file system structures.
